Pros

There are so many opportunities to get involved with different programs or to work on different products.

Associates are treated like we matter, with plenty of perks at work, from free coffee to team outings and fun events at the office.

The Richmond campus itself is a beautiful place to work, and the team areas are mostly renovated and provide plenty of tools to help associates be productive.

Plus, the benefits are hard to beat.

Cons

Constant change of leadership is something that can be expected at a large company, but it sometimes results in decreased productivity as employees are shuffled around.
